<br /> <br />May 3, 2006 <br />Page 2 <br /> <br />Theeounty began implementing the strategy in the summer of 2005, undertaking a variety . <br />of activities that lay a sound foundation for achieving Sherburne County's. economic <br />development goa.ls." Activities to date include: <br /> <br />o Preparation of market analyses that focus on long term development potential and <br />landfequirements for retail, office, and industrial development. <br />o Workshop sessions with local planning and economic development officials <br />regarding the market stUdies as well as design of high quality commercial and <br />industrial development areas. " . <br />o Meetings with cities regardingdevelDpment goals, especially business and industrial <br />park developme:nt. . <br />o Exploration of the opportunity for a logistics/distribution oriented in4ustrial parknear <br />the S1. Cloud airport. <br />o Suppo:rtforcities with near-tennbusiness/industrial park development projects. <br />o Begindiscussion regarding long-terin changes resulting from the proposed new river <br />crossing at Clear. Lake <br />o Meetings with department heads and other county staff to begin integrating <br />consideration of economic development into other county planning and decision- <br />making processes. <br /> <br />To fully implementthe economic development strategy and goals adopted by the County <br />Board in Apri12005, weare creating a committee with 11 :-15 members to explore the type <br />. of entity best suited to guiding this effort as we move forward.1]!sLcommittee will <br />undertake a short-term process (estimate: 90 days) to: <br />,- <br /> <br />o Review current economic, housing, and commtuiity developll,1ent ~genc;ies and the <br />services they provide; <br />o Identify gaps in these programs and services; <br />o Evaluate the capacity of existing agencies to expand their services; and <br />o Recommend an organizational option for providing needed economic development, <br />ho~sing, and COl11D1unity develQpment services in the most efficient and effective <br />way. <br /> <br />We invite youto nominate individuals to serveon this, committee who have background <br />and interest in economic development. Because of the county's desire for geographic <br />. distribution and because the committee size. and composition are specified by MN Statutes <br />469.1082 (see below), we may not be able to appoint all nominees. <br /> <br />The committee must include"ll to 15 members- appointed by the County <br />Board.
